2017 COP to EGP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2017

During 2017, the COP to EGP ex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on February 4, valuing the pair at 0.0066.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on February 28, dropping to 0.0054.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 0.0012 EGP.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 0.0063 to the December average rate of 0.0060, the exchange rate registered a net change of -6.00% (reflecting a weakening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2017 high of 0.0066 was up 0.59% compared to the 2016 peak of 0.0065,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.

Monthly Breakdown

Statistical summary for each calendar month.

Month High Low Average
January 0.0066 0.0060 0.0063
February 0.0066 0.0054 0.0059
March 0.0063 0.0054 0.0060
April 0.0064 0.0061 0.0063
May 0.0063 0.0061 0.0062
June 0.0063 0.0059 0.0061
July 0.0060 0.0058 0.0059
August 0.0061 0.0059 0.0060
September 0.0061 0.0059 0.0060
October 0.0061 0.0058 0.0060
November 0.0059 0.0057 0.0059
December 0.0060 0.0059 0.0060
